Summary

Basis Theory introduced an `expires_at` property that automatically purges data at a specified date and time, supporting PCI requirements and internal data-retention policies. It also enhanced the configurable card and bank Token Type templates, allowing developers to use expressions to customize fingerprints, search indexes, masks, and aliases, including changing card masking behavior to expose a card’s Bank Identification Number when needed. Additional updates include stronger alias validation and support for the `id` variable in alias expressions, Safari Element communication fixes, improved Token ID copying behavior, a revised login interface, clearer Token documentation, autocomplete-friendly Elements, improved web portal color contrast, and mobile experience refinements.
